HR 3319 · 104th Congress · Environmental Protection

To require that the United States promptly sue for recovery of costs and damages for the cleanup of the Stepan Property Superfund Site in Bergen County, New Jersey.

Introduced 1996-04-24· Sponsored by Rep. Zimmer, Dick [R-NJ-12]· House

[AI summary unavailable — showing source text] Requires the President, acting through the Attorney General, to bring an action in the appropriate U.S. District Court under the Comprehensive Environmental Response, Compensation, and Liability Act of 1989 against all persons who are potentially responsible parties with respect to the Stepan Property Superfund Site in Bergen County, New Jersey, to recover all costs of removal or remedial action incurred by the United States and all damages for injury to, or destruction or loss of, natural resources that are recoverable.…
